The Chao Fah Pier Night Market—also known as the Krabi Night Market— is a heavenly destination to lose yourself to local Thai cuisine. In the evening, you’ll be picked up at your hotel and transported to the Krabi Night Market where you’ll enjoy unlimited (I repeat, UNLIMITED) food as part of this nightly tour.
While during the day the Chao Fah Pier is an easily missed parking lot, at night it blossoms with local stalls selling everything from hot and spicy fishcakes drizzled in chili jam to sweet mango and sticky rice for dessert. In other words, this little market is every food lover’s dream.
The Krabi Night Market stretches out over 200 meters of road selling nothing but food, beverages and sweets (we suggest the fresh coconut puddings). Food stalls here are teeming with tourists, locals and foreigners alike who come to try such Thai specialties as the yellow chicken biryani, charcoal-grilled squid skewers and cold noodle salad with fish curry dressing.
While there are plenty of specialized shops to choose from, we recommend eating at one of the many made-to-order stalls that whip up fresh food on the spot.
